Nestled within the stunning landscapes of Georgia, Gveleti Big Waterfall is a breathtaking national reserve that captivates visitors with its natural beauty. Surrounded by lush greenery and rugged mountains, this hidden gem is perfect for adventurers and nature lovers alike. The hike to the waterfall offers spectacular views and a chance to immerse yourself in the serene environment, making it a must-visit destination for those exploring the region.

Local tips

  • Wear sturdy hiking boots as the trails can be rocky and uneven.
  • Bring a camera to capture the stunning waterfall and surrounding landscapes.
  • Visit early in the morning to avoid crowds and enjoy a peaceful atmosphere.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y by the waterfall, but remember to take your trash with you.
  • Check weather conditions before your visit, as trails may be slippery after rain.

Getting There

  • Car

    1. Start from the center of Khevsureti, heading towards the main road (E117). 2. Follow the E117 road for approximately 10 kilometers until you reach the turnoff for Tsdo (look for signs indicating Tsdo). 3. Turn onto the local road towards Tsdo and continue driving for about 5 kilometers. 4. You will arrive at the parking area near Gveleti Big Waterfall. There may be a small parking fee, so have some cash ready.

  • Public Transportation

    1. From Khevsureti, take a marshrutka (minibus) that goes to Tsdo. The marshrutkas typically leave from the central station. Check the schedule ahead of time, as they may not run frequently. 2. Once you arrive in Tsdo, you can either walk or arrange for a local taxi to take you to the waterfall. The walk is about 5 kilometers and can be steep, so be prepared for a hike. If you take a taxi, agree on the fare before starting your journey.

  • Hiking

    1. If you are already in Tsdo, you can hike to Gveleti Big Waterfall. Start from the village center and look for signs leading to the waterfall. 2. The hike is approximately 5 kilometers and takes about 1.5 to 2 hours, depending on your pace. The path can be rugged, so wear proper hiking shoes. 3. Follow the river upstream; the sound of the waterfall will guide you. You may encounter some steep sections, so be cautious.

Gveleti Big Waterfall, located in the scenic region of Tsdo, Georgia, is a breathtaking natural wonder that enchants visitors with its cascading waters and stunning surroundings. As you approach the waterfall, you'll be greeted by a picturesque landscape filled with lush greenery, towering trees, and rugged mountain vistas. The journey to the waterfall is as rewarding as the destination itself, featuring well-marked trails that offer various viewpoints along the way. Hikers and nature enthusiasts will find themselves immersed in the tranquility of the area, surrounded by the sounds of nature and the gentle rush of water. Once you reach the Gveleti Big Waterfall, prepare to be awestruck by its magnificent sight. The water plummets dramatically into a crystal-clear pool below, creating a serene atmosphere that invites visitors to relax and take in the beauty of their surroundings. The area is perfect for photography enthusiasts, offering numerous angles to capture the waterfall's splendor and the vibrant flora that flourishes nearby. Additionally, the national reserve status of Gveleti ensures that the natural environment remains preserved for future generations, making it a responsible choice for eco-conscious travelers.
